I am number 1What you are willing to settle for is what your REAL goals are...

I am a pretty good judge of character. I am also a pretty good judge of the real goals and real drive inside of someone, as I listen then watch. When I hear one thing and see another its a pretty easy call. Many times I read the, rah rah rah, posts, sometimes I write them myself, (lol). I see what others are talking about and most times agree with it but when the rubber meets the road it all boils down to one thing... NO MATTER WHAT YOU SAY YOUR GOALS ARE THEY TRULY ARE WHAT YOU ARE WILLING TO SETTLE FOR!

If you are content with finishing 3rd, then that is what you will strive for and be happy with.

If you are content with a top 2 finish then you will likely push yourself a little further, to the point you need to get to, to achieve that 2nd place finish.

BUT if you are only willing to settle for being the best, finishing 1st, or whatever the pinnacle is, then that is likely what you will push and strive for.

This does not matter whether its life, kids, business its all the same if you are willing to settle for XXX then that has become your goal or benchmark you judge your effectiveness by.

I am not writing this as a "rah rah rah post" or anything to demean someone for not wanting to be the #1 of XXX of have the best at XXX for themselves or their kids. What I am simply saying is be real and be aware of what you say and do, others are and this I am sure of.

Don't say "I will do XXX, whatever it is, to achieve XXX then at first or second opportunity you walk out and use an excuse. is this really your goal? If so then you don't stop when you are pursuing it. If this is really your desire you don't settle for less why is this? Simple what you are willing t settle for is what your real goals are.

Be all you can be and don't settle. At the same time don't portray something you are not, if 3rd is all you need then 3rd is just fine, just don't say you are a #1 only and then make up excuses for why you got 3rd the bottom line is the other 2 wanted to be#1 more than you and putting the extra effort to get there.
